    CAMEL-24359: camel-atmosphere-websocket - align Exchange header constant 
names with Camel naming convention
    
    Rename the Exchange header string values in WebsocketConstants from the 
dotted
    websocket.* prefix to the project-wide Camel<Component><Feature> convention
    documented in design/headers.adoc. The Java field names are unchanged, so 
code
    referencing the constants symbolically keeps working.
    
    Adds WebsocketConstantsTest covering the new values and asserting all five
    headers are filtered by the inherited HttpHeaderFilterStrategy. Includes a 
4.22
    upgrade-guide entry and regenerated catalog/DSL metadata.

+=== camel-atmosphere-websocket - potential breaking change
+
+The Exchange header constants in `WebsocketConstants` have been renamed to 
follow the
+Camel naming convention used across the rest of the component catalog. The 
Java field
+names are unchanged; only the header string values have changed:
+
+[options="header"]
+|===
+| Constant | Previous value | New value
+| `WebsocketConstants.CONNECTION_KEY`      | `websocket.connectionKey`      | 
`CamelAtmosphereWebsocketConnectionKey`
+| `WebsocketConstants.CONNECTION_KEY_LIST` | `websocket.connectionKey.list` | 
`CamelAtmosphereWebsocketConnectionKeyList`
+| `WebsocketConstants.SEND_TO_ALL`         | `websocket.sendToAll`          | 
`CamelAtmosphereWebsocketSendToAll`
+| `WebsocketConstants.EVENT_TYPE`          | `websocket.eventType`          | 
`CamelAtmosphereWebsocketEventType`
+| `WebsocketConstants.ERROR_TYPE`          | `websocket.errorType`          | 
`CamelAtmosphereWebsocketErrorType`
+|===
+
+Routes that reference the constant symbolically (for example
+`setHeader(WebsocketConstants.CONNECTION_KEY, ...)`) continue to work without 
changes.
+Routes that set the header by its literal string value must be updated to use 
the new
+value:
+
+._Java-only: updated atmosphere-websocket header names in route_
+[source,java]
+----
+// before
+from("direct:next")
+    .setHeader("websocket.connectionKey", header("myKey"))
+    .to("atmosphere-websocket:///servicepath");
+
+// after
+from("direct:next")
+    .setHeader("CamelAtmosphereWebsocketConnectionKey", header("myKey"))
+    .to("atmosphere-websocket:///servicepath");
+----
+
+The sibling websocket components are not affected by this change: 
`camel-undertow`
+keeps the `websocket.*` values in `UndertowConstants` (as documented in the 
4.18
+upgrade guide), and `camel-vertx-websocket` keeps its `CamelVertxWebsocket.*` 
values.
+
+Note that `WebsocketConstants.SEND_TO_ALL` is not read by this component. 
Broadcast is
+selected through the `sendToAll` endpoint option, not through the header; the 
constant
+is renamed here only to keep the class internally consistent.
+
+==== Behaviour change: cross-transport propagation of the dispatch headers
+
+Because the renamed header values now begin with `Camel`, they are filtered by 
the
+standard transport `HeaderFilterStrategy` (`HttpHeaderFilterStrategy`,
+`JmsHeaderFilterStrategy`, etc.) when crossing a transport boundary, by design 
—
+`Camel*` headers are framework-internal and are not propagated over the wire.
+
+Routes that bridge an external transport (HTTP, JMS, ...) into an
+`atmosphere-websocket:` producer and let the sender choose the dispatch target 
via
+headers must therefore carry those values in non-`Camel`-prefixed application 
headers
+and map them to the corresponding `WebsocketConstants` value in the route 
between the
+transport `from` and the `atmosphere-websocket:` `to`. Allowing untrusted 
senders to
+drive `WebsocketConstants.CONNECTION_KEY_LIST`, which selects the target peers 
and
+takes precedence over `CONNECTION_KEY`, without such a mapping step is not the 
intended
+use of the component.
